What is data anonymization?
Data anonymization is the process of removing or obscuring personally identifiable information from data subjects' records, making it difficult or impossible to link the data to a specific individual.
How does data anonymization work?
Data anonymization works by applying various techniques, including masking, encryption, and aggregation, to sensitive data, ensuring that the resulting data is no longer attributable to specific individuals.

Is data anonymization the same as data encryption?
No, data anonymization and data encryption are distinct concepts, as encryption only protects data from unauthorized access, whereas anonymization removes identifying information from data.
